|
From: | Cao jin |
Subject: | Re: [Qemu-devel] [PATCH] loader: fix potential memory leak |
Date: | Thu, 25 Feb 2016 16:09:47 +0800 |
User-agent: | Mozilla/5.0 (X11; Linux x86_64; rv:38.0) Gecko/20100101 Thunderbird/38.1.0 |
sorry, It just came to me that I forgot to cc qemu-trivial On 02/24/2016 05:12 PM, Cao jin wrote:
Signed-off-by: Cao jin <address@hidden> --- hw/core/loader.c |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/hw/core/loader.c b/hw/core/loader.c index 3a57415..24fea65 100644 --- a/hw/core/loader.c +++ b/hw/core/loader.c @@ -827,10 +827,16 @@ int rom_add_file(const char *file, const char *fw_dir, err: if (fd != -1) close(fd); + g_free(rom->data); g_free(rom->path); g_free(rom->name); + if (fw_dir) { + g_free(rom->fw_dir); + g_free(rom->fw_file); + } g_free(rom); + return -1; }
-- Yours Sincerely, Cao jin
[Prev in Thread] | Current Thread | [Next in Thread] |